# endoflife.date
**Mode**: 🌐 Public · **Domain**: `endoflife.date`
Look up release cycles and end-of-life / LTS / support dates for hundreds of products (Node.js, Python, Ubuntu, Java, Postgres, Kubernetes, etc.). Hits the unauthenticated `endoflife.date/api` directly.
## Commands
| Command | Description |
|---------|-------------|
| `opencli endoflife product <name>` | Release cycles + EOL / LTS / support dates for one product |
## Usage Examples
```bash
# Node.js cycles (newest first)
opencli endoflife product nodejs
# Python, JSON output for scripts
opencli endoflife product python -f json
# Ubuntu LTS schedule
opencli endoflife product ubuntu
```
## Output Columns
| Command | Columns |
|---------|---------|
| `product` | `product, cycle, releaseDate, latest, latestReleaseDate, lts, support, eol, extendedSupport, eolStatus, url` |
## Options
### `product`
| Option | Description |
|--------|-------------|
| `product` (positional) | endoflife.date product slug (e.g. `nodejs`, `python`, `ubuntu`, `kubernetes`) |
## Notes
- **`eolStatus`** is a derived projection (`active` / `eol` / `ongoing` / `null`) computed against today's UTC date — agents can answer "is this version still supported?" without parsing dates.
- **Boolean dates → strings.** endoflife.date sometimes ships `true` for "ongoing support" / `false` for "no LTS". The adapter normalises:
- `true``"ongoing"`
- `false` / `null``null`
- ISO date string → returned as-is
- **No API key required.** Slugs are exactly what appears at `https://endoflife.date/<product>`.
- **Errors.** Bad slug shape → `ArgumentError`; unknown product → `EmptyResultError` (HTTP 404); rate-limited → `CommandExecutionError`.
